Introduction

Introducing Imprivata ID, a secure authentication app designed to enhance clinical workflows for medical professionals. This app is perfect for electronic prescribing of controlled substances, remote network access, and more. With Imprivata ID, healthcare providers can enjoy the convenience of Hands-Free Authentication, a revolutionary solution that meets DEA's two-factor authentication requirements for EPCS. Instead of manually typing in a code, this feature wirelessly retrieves and verifies a one-time password from the user's mobile device, even if it's locked or in their pocket. For remote network access, Imprivata ID offers fast and convenient push notifications for easy identity verification. To start using Imprivata ID, healthcare provider organizations must purchase a license for Imprivata Confirm ID and Hands-Free Authentication. Features:

- Secure authentication: Imprivata ID provides a secure authentication system for medical professionals to improve clinical workflows, particularly for electronic prescribing of controlled substances and remote network access.

- Hands-free authentication for EPCS: A breakthrough feature that allows medical professionals to authenticate without manually typing a token code. The app wirelessly retrieves and verifies a one-time password from the user's mobile device, even if it is locked or in their pocket.

- Fast and convenient push notifications: For remote network access, Imprivata ID sends push notifications to the user's mobile phone, asking them to verify their identity. The user can easily swipe the notification from the lock screen of their device and tap "Approve" to complete the second factor of authentication.

- Exceptional speed and convenience: The Hands-Free Authentication feature delivers unparalleled speed and convenience with minimal impact on clinical workflows.

- DEAtwo-factorauthenticationcompliance: Imprivata ID meets the DEA's two-factor authentication requirements for electronic prescribing of controlled substances.

- Licensing requirements: To use Imprivata ID, healthcare provider organizations need to purchase licenses for Imprivata Confirm ID and Hands-Free Authentication, if using that feature.
